AIS TeleSurgeon is a telementoring and remote surgical training system based on surgery learning that combines hardware and software. The full-fledged system allows plugins and plays images, videos, and any data from laparoscopic devices or an audio-visual signal in the operating theatre to allow remote surgeons to give visual indications to OR screens. Moreover, the system allows audio connection between the surgeon in the operating room (OR) with anyone outside the OR (from home, from an office, or another place in the hospital), that could be, for instance, another specialized surgeon or a sales representative who sold any medical instrumentation.
The main goal of AIS Telesurgeon is to connect remotely surgeons around the world, to open a new world of collaborative surgeries and remote training.
